Will the chain remain unbroken

It looks like there's yet another major issue our two major political parties are getting geared up to go to war over and that's stem cell research. This is not a new issue and it it will probably not end up in anyone's win column today or tomorrow, but it will be one that will send its tendrils in many directions. For some it will mean crossing the bridge between science and spirituality. It will demand answers to age old questions that the religious and scientific communities have belabored over for generations. The big and arguably the most contentious heart of this issue is, simply put, what constitutes the starting point of a human life? Where does life begin? This is where I start seeking an early departure, because I don't have a clue how to prove or refute the options. Religious doctrine varies and so do scientific conclusions., but in most issues of contention, though rarely of this magnitude, a way is found to set a course that will be acceptable to most people. if they are convinced that its benefits outweighs its shortcomings. We can only hope wisdom will prevail in the end and mankind will make another giant step forward.
